Official Obituary of

Lilien Moreno (Walker) Hinton

April 27, 1934 ~ September 5, 2019 (age 85) 85 Years Old

Obituary

Mrs. Lilien M. Hinton, daughter of the late John Walker and Anne Mae Walker was born April 27, 1934.  She entered into eternal rest on September 5, 2019 at Wake Medical Center in Raleigh, NC.

Lilien was raised in Aiken, SC and received her education in the Aiken County Public School System.  After leaving Aiken, most of her early adult years were spent in Brooklyn, NY where she was surrounded by close family and friends.  Thereafter, Lilien established Raleigh, NC as her home and worked for Dobbs International at the Raleigh-Durham Airport for more than twenty years.  She was never one to complain about hard work and dedicated herself to service.  Lilien enjoyed entertaining friends and never turned down a good card game.  She also loved to cook and is known for her famous sweet potato pie.  She held this recipe dear to heart and only shared it with one special person, her granddaughter.  

Lilien was a woman of few words but always offered anyone she encountered a smile that simply made the world around her much brighter.  She was a warm and caring person and made everyone feel special.  Lilien loved her husband, family and close friends.  Even through her declining health, she continued to hold on to her faith in God and her resilience never wavered.  

She is proceeded in death by her son, Michael Moreno;  sister, Bertha Walker; and brother, Willie Walker.

She leaves to cherish her fond memories, a loving husband, Ernest Hinton; a daughter from a previous marriage, Esterine Dahlstrom of Stockton CA; two bonus daughters, Earnell Stallings and Francine Stallings, both of Raleigh, NC; a bonus son, Tony Hinton of Raleigh, NC; granddaughter, Stacia L. Moreno of Hanover, MD; one great-granddaughter, Harper A. Herbert of Hanover, MD of whom she affectionately called “Hope” and a host of extended family and friends.
